Definition
Goodship: a term used to refer to a ship or vessel, often implying a sense of pride or affection for it.
Sample Sentences
- The goodship sailed smoothly across the tranquil waters of the bay.
- He was proud to serve aboard the goodship that had seen many adventures.
- The crew of the goodship celebrated their successful voyage with a feast.
- As the sun set, the goodship became a silhouette against the vibrant sky.
- Legends spoke of a goodship that could navigate the fiercest storms with ease.
